About
Dr. Shiyun Bao is a pioneering figure in the field of robotic-assisted surgery, with a focused expertise in minimally invasive gastrointestinal procedures. Dr. Bao’s major contributions center on the clinical application and validation of robotic systems, particularly the Zeus surgical robot, for laparoscopic cholecystectomy. In a landmark 2006 study, Dr. Bao provided a critical comparative analysis demonstrating that the Zeus robotic system effectively overcomes the technological obstacles of conventional laparoscopy, offering significant clinical potential. This work, which has garnered 39 citations, established a foundational benchmark for robotic surgical efficacy. Dr. Bao’s earlier foundational case series in 2005, detailing the operative methodology and essentials of the Zeus system in 16 patients, further solidified their role as a key early adopter and methodologist in the field. By rigorously translating robotic technology from animal models to human application, Dr. Bao’s research has directly shaped the evolution of modern, less invasive surgical techniques, leaving a lasting impact on the practice of laparoscopic surgery.
